Health Regions & Schools

Typically health regions and schools require both ethics and operational approval. Common forms and consent templates have been developed for a harmonized ethics review between the University of Saskatchewan, University of Regina and the Regina Qu'Appelle Health Region; operational approval remains with the specific health region or school board. An overview is provided below; it is the researcher's responsibility to be fully apprised of Board and Health Region policies and procedures.

Saskatoon Health Region (SHR)

In addition to the UofS ethics review, you must obtain operational approval from the Health Region which includes completion of a Department Impact Assessment. Ethics approval is not required to conduct the Department Impact Assessment, but it's a good idea to prepare the ethics application and the impact assessment at the same time.

Operational approval is usually granted within three to five working days of receipt of the complete application.

Briefly, the steps are:

  1. Submit your ethics application to the UofS REB for review and approval.
  2. Complete the SHR's Operational Approval Application Form (see Resources on SHR's Research Approval web page). Start working on the section for Department Impact Assessment as soon as possible. Note signatures are required from relevant department managers (an email from the manager's SHR account confirming approval is acceptable).

Regina Qu'Appelle Health Region (RQHR)

Currently the request for operational approval has only been incorporated into the biomedical ethics application. Please contact RQHR Ethics on how to obtain operational approval for behavioural research (researchrqhr@rqhealth.ca).

Other Health Regions

Every health region has its own policies regarding ethical approval of research. While your ethics application to the UofS REB is being developed, contact the relevant health region to inquire about these policies

Schools

Most school boards have their own policies on research in their schools. Contact the school board(s) to discuss their requirements for ethical approval, particularly if your research involves children who are minors and/or their families, as this will likely require parental consent and full-board review, and will take more time to process.
